Latest News
- VSQL 4.1 running on VASSAL 3.1 is now the standard for remote
play of SQL Series. The memory leak issue chronic to VSQL 3.x (using inherient
VASSAL 1.99) is now resolved. The mersene twister algorithm (previously
identified by the yellow background) in inherent in Vassal 3.x. .
- Game files and scenario files for earlier versions may need to be regenerated
as previous counters placed with not have the VSQL 4.1 configuration.
- Although I found VSQL 3.x would not run on my Intel Macintosh laptop (an
immediate out of memory error occurs), I have found no issue with the VSQL
4.1 /VASSAL 3.1 combination.
- On a Wintel platform, a recommended minimum RAM is 256 MB. If your platform
is sluggish, turn off the Verbose LOS in the File/Preference settings to ease
the RAM load.
- VSQL 4.1 possesses all the counters to play any SQL and COI scenario. A
COD/GIA extension is being finalized by Bill Sosnicki to support COD/GIA play.
- A separate PLC extension is now obsolete as VSQL 4.1 allows players to rename
any leader.
Description
- VSQL, Virtual Squad Leader, is the SQUAD LEADER module for the VASSAL
game engine and is the standard interface for all Squad Leader Series
remote play. VSQL enables both real time internet play and stepped review
turns for PBEM play. Programmed in Sun Java, all files are computer platform
independent.

Other Key VSQL Assets
- Board Archive, shared with VASL These boards are
version 4.2+ which are needed for the LOS capability to function properly.
Earlier boards which were used in the VASL 3.02 application will display but
lack LOS capability which is an inherent feature in VSQL. Unzip the folder
only- DO NOT UNZIP the individual board files as VSQL uses them in the zipped
format. File size=15.7MB. Note VASL refers to Virtual Advanced Squad Leader.
- Scenario setup files archive (as
of 11/25/06; File size=0.5 MB). These standardized files display all units,
victory hex locations, startup areas, NORTH indicator will the full scenario
card posted in the INFO control window tab. Contributions for additional scenarios
are welcome if all the content is included. Individual Send setup files are
posted on Squad Leader Academy.
